The number of pairs of parallel sides of the polygon have no parallel sides if n is odd and n/2 pair of parallel sides if n is even.
<h3>What is a polygon?</h3>
The polygon is a 2D geometry that has a finite number of sides. And all the sides of the polygon are straight lines connected to each other side by side.
A regular polygon has n sides.
Then the number of pairs of parallel sides of the polygon will be
IF n is odd, then none of the sides are parallel.
If n is even, then the number of pair of parallel sides will be n / 2.
